Gameplay Mechanics and Volatility
The Sun God slot machine typically operates on a 5-reel setup, often utilizing a 3x4x5x4x3 diamond layout that gives you 720 ways to win. This isn’t a standard payline structure, so you’re paying for potential hits rather than specific lines. Wins form from left to right, and because of the reel configuration, you get a different dynamic than your average slot. The volatility is high—sometimes very high. This means you can burn through a bankroll quickly if you aren't careful, but the ceiling for a big hit is significantly elevated compared to low-variance titles. You’re not grinding for small returns here; you’re waiting for the features to hit.
Symbol Values and Payouts
The paytable is split between low-paying card royals (9 through A) and high-paying thematic symbols. The Sun God symbol himself, often depicted as a golden mask or a stylized deity, serves as the premium icon. Landing five of these on consecutive reels can yield payouts ranging from 10x to 50x your stake, depending on the specific version or casino configuration. The real value, however, lies in the special symbols. Wilds substitute for all regular symbols, and in some versions, they carry multipliers. The Scatter or Sun Bonus symbol is the trigger for the main event, and you’ll usually need to land at least six to activate the bonus round.
Bonus Features: The Hold & Win Respins
This is where the Sun God slot machine earns its stripes. The core attraction is the Hold & Win (or Hold & Spin) feature. When you land six or more Sun symbols—often displaying cash values or jackpots—the regular reels disappear, and you’re given three respins on a grid of empty positions. Every new Sun symbol that lands resets the respin counter to three. The goal is to fill the screen. It’s a proven mechanic that injects genuine tension into every spin. Failing to land a symbol on a respin hurts, but watching the counter reset as you inch closer to a Mini, Minor, Major, or Grand Jackpot creates a palpable sense of anticipation. The Grand Jackpot is often a fixed amount, typically 1,000x your stake, which is a solid ceiling for this type of volatility.

Betting Strategies for High Volatility
Approaching a high-volatility game like this requires a bit of discipline. You can’t just spin max bet and hope for the best, or you’ll likely bust out before the bonus round triggers. The Return to Player (RTP) for these types of slots usually hovers around 94% to 96%, but the variance means your actual session results will swing wildly. A common strategy is to start with smaller bets—maybe 0.5% to 1% of your total bankroll—to weather the non-winning spins. If you’re chasing the bonus, check if the casino offers a Bonus Buy option (often labeled "Feature Buy"). It usually costs 100x your stake to instantly trigger the Hold & Win round. While risky, it bypasses the grind of the base game, though you should check if this feature is available in your state, as some jurisdictions prohibit it.

Comparing Sun God to Other Aztec-Themed Slots
The iGaming market is saturated with Aztec and Mayan themes. How does Sun God compare to titles like Montezuma or Sun & Moon? The primary differentiator is the math model. While some competitors offer more frequent, smaller wins with intricate free spins trails, Sun God focuses on that singular, explosive moment in the Hold & Win round. The visual style also tends to be sharper, moving away from the cartoonish aesthetics of older titles toward a more polished, metallic look that looks great on high-definition displays. If you prefer a "grind and payout" style, other games might suit you better, but if you want the rush of chasing a Grand Jackpot, this is the superior choice.
